Hemvati Nandan Bahuguna Garhwal University, was established as a State University vide U. P. State Government notification no. (10)/(865)/15/(75)(85)/64 dated 23 November 1973. It has a rare distinction of taking birth through a powerful and popular movement during the early 1970s. This movement symbolized the hopes and aspirations of the masses for the development of higher education institutions in the Garhwal region. The people of this remote mountain region struggled for opening a University in the small but historic semi-rural town of Srinagar, Garhwal. It was an expression of the quest for empowering their future generations to overcome endemic economic and social backwardness, geographic and environmental constraints, preserving cultural identity, and harnessing the human resources for development.
The HNBGU was converted to a Central University on 15th January 2009 by an Act of Parliament i.e. The Central Universities Act 2009. The University has thus been entrusted with new responsibilities to guide its students, faculty and all other stakeholders to achieve excellence in academics and strive for the all-round development of the students. Since its inception, the University has shown commitment towards regional and community development inherent in its teaching courses, research agenda and other outreach and extension initiatives. The synergy derived from the circumstances of its genesis still inspires and promotes its vision for the future.
